Benefits to expect

  1. Start building equity

Building home equity is important and you start building it immediately simply by making your monthly mortgage payments. Since a house is considered an asset, you can use the equity you’ve acquired to finance other things down the road like another property, retirement, or a home renovation.

  1. Offers more flexibility in terms of ability to customize, own pets etc.

Because you own the home, no one can prevent you from painting walls, re-doing a kitchen, tearing out a wall or getting a pet. Plus, any improvements you make will likely increase the value of your property.
